Abstract

The invention provides mobile power supply leasing equipment supporting accidental power-down protection and a power-down protection method thereof. The mobile power supply leasing equipment comprisesa mobile power supply and a mobile power supply cabinet. The mobile power supply is electrically connected with the mobile power supply cabinet, and the mobile power supply is communicatively connected with the mobile power supply cabinet. The mobile power supply cabinet comprises a main power supply module and a power-off protection module. The mobile power supply leasing equipment supporting accidental power-down protection can supply power through the main power supply module and / or the power-off protection module. The power-off protection module comprises a supercapacitor C63. The mobilepower supply leasing equipment has the advantages of simple structure, small size and high reliability; a break-point continuous transmission function can be provided for firmware or software upgrading of the mobile power supply leasing equipment so as to be beneficial for reducing the management cost of the cabinet and reducing the upgrading and updating time; meanwhile, when the power is accidentally cut off, the mobile power supply leasing equipment can still retain or upload the required important information according to the set steps through the power-off protection module so that the stability of the whole system can be provided.

technical field [0001] The invention relates to the technical field of mobile power supplies, in particular to a mobile power supply rental device supporting accidental power-off protection and a power-off protection method thereof. Background technique [0002] With the outbreak of smart phones represented by the iPhone, its weak battery life can be well supplemented by power banks, and power banks can develop rapidly along with the prosperity of smart digital products. Compared with the charging equipment prepared by the user, the shared power bank can arrange large-scale automatic terminals for renting and returning the power bank in various scenes, and the power bank can move with the user throughout the city.
